The FAPA Environmental sub-committee is committed to addressing environmental issues in a manner that protects and improves human health and the environment.
It plays a critical role in facilitating a good relationship between our members, stakeholders and interested parties. We provide a voice for our industry on a wide variety of environmental issues. From engaging in the development and review of environmental legislation and policy frameworks with government and other parties, to sharing environmental good practice initiatives between our members.
The FAPA Environmental sub-committee also takes into account members’ contributions to sustainable development, and ensures that risks to the viability of the Ferroalloys industry are identified and managed.
Such involvement is critical for our members to operate effectively, to improve the environment that we all work in and to be competitive both domestically and internationally.
